DOCUMENTATION
Please note that the following documentation is required for all tenders.
MBD 2
Tax clearance requirements
MBD 3.1
Price schedule – Firm prices
MBD 3.2
Price schedule – Non-Firm prices
MBD 4
Declaration of interest
MBD 6.1
Preference points claim form in terms of the preferential procurement regulations 2001
MBD 6.2
Declaration certificate for local production and content for designated sectors
ANNEXURES
Annex C
MBD 8
PAST SCM PRACTICES: Declaration of bidder’s past supply chain management practices
